Initial Obituary:
 

Talley - Joseph Russell,  

Peacefully went to be with the Lord after a long battle with illness on January 2nd 2007 in his Clearview, Washington home.

Russ Talley, as he was known, was a long time resident of the Pacific Northwest born to Reta and Marion Talley (Tagliabue)  In Salt Lake City Utah in 1942. Graduating Granite High School in 1960 and later attending the University of Utah majoring in Science until 1965. He was also a brave and decorated Veteran of the US Army Reserve serving 7 years from 1961 to 1968 with two tours of active duty in 1961.. He later pursued his dream to be a a Volunteer fireman in North Seattle while employed as an electronics technician for Sun Electric corporation until 1970. He then joined Washington Natural Gas working on the street crews as a welder. He always had a gift with his hands and keen engineering mind earning the license of HVAC Service technician and Electrician along with many awards for meritorious service to the people of Seattle and outlying areas. Working over 30 years for Puget Sound Energy as a loyal Union Brother in Local 32 Seattle, his absence will be felt by the many customers he kept warm and cool in seasons past with his skill and endearing personality.

Russ enjoyed the outdoors and spent most of his life camping, boating and motorcycling with his children and grandchildren teaching them his love for nature. He spent much time in his shop designing and creating handy gadgets demonstrating his years as a mechanic and welder. He left behind his favorite Cats Blackie and Tiger.

Russ was a dedicated Father leaving behind three son’s Lance, John, Craig and his daughter in law Renee Talley.

He is survived by Sisters Norma Fosgate and husband Jim, and Nancy Shill of Utah.
He will be loved and remembered as a caring Grandfather to Timothy, Nick, Autumn, Austin, Kaela, Ezra, and Jade. He will be missed by his nephews and nieces and dear friends in many places.

Russ will be laid to rest in Salt Lake City Utah in the family plot at a time to be announced in the future and published to his memorial web site WWW. RUSSTALLEY.INFO.

Russell Talley left us all with fond memories of fun and loving times and taught many of us how to never give into life’s hardest times without a smile and a good fight.
